About K. H. Mancy

K. H. Mancy is a scholar working on Electrochemistry, Bioengineering and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ering, having authored 37 papers that have together received 810 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Electrochemical Analysis and Applications (10 papers), Analytical Chemistry and Sensors (9 papers) and Advanced Chemical Sensor Technologies (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Bioengineering (169 citations), Electrochemistry (182 citations) and Environmental Chemistry (175 citations). K. H. Mancy has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Egypt and Israel. Frequent co-authors include T. M. Donahue, Daniel A. Okun, Charles N. Reilley, Herbert E. Allen, Herbert E. Allen, S.E. Herbes, Robert D. Ernst, D.P. Chynoweth, Ronald B. Smart and Michael J. Brabec. Their work appears in journals such as Science, Environmental Science & Technology and Analytical Chemistry.
